Where to Find Live Factory 3D Platformer Suppliers?
China remains the central hub for manufacturing live factory 3D platformer gaming hardware, with key production clusters concentrated in Shenzhen and Guangzhou. These regions host vertically integrated electronics supply chains, enabling rapid prototyping and scalable output for handheld consoles, TV game sticks, and immersive arcade systems. Shenzhen’s ecosystem excels in compact consumer electronics, leveraging proximity to semiconductor suppliers and SMT assembly lines, while Guangzhou specializes in larger-format entertainment equipment, including VR simulators and multiplayer arena systems.
The industrial infrastructure supports diverse product configurations—from budget handhelds priced under $10 to high-end 4K HD consoles and commercial-grade virtual reality platforms exceeding $20,000 per unit. Manufacturers typically operate dedicated production lines for video game consoles, joysticks, and controllers, with monthly output capacities ranging from 5,000 to over 50,000 units depending on complexity. This specialization enables efficient order fulfillment, with standard lead times averaging 15–25 days for small batches and 30–45 days for large-volume or customized orders.
How to Choose Live Factory 3D Platformer Suppliers?
Effective supplier selection requires rigorous evaluation across technical, operational, and transactional dimensions:
Production and Customization Capability
Assess whether suppliers offer in-house design, molding, and firmware development. Leading manufacturers provide customization options including logo imprinting, packaging redesign, color variation, and preloaded game libraries. Confirm access to PCB assembly, injection molding, and quality testing labs. Suppliers with documented co-op mode, multiplayer, or VR integration capabilities indicate higher engineering maturity.
Quality Assurance and Compliance
Verify adherence to international standards such as CE, FCC, and RoHS for electronic safety and environmental compliance. While explicit certification data is not available in current records, prioritize suppliers demonstrating consistent on-time delivery (≥97%) and low defect rates. On-site audits or video tours can validate quality control checkpoints across soldering, burn-in testing, and final assembly stages.
Order Flexibility and Transaction Metrics
Evaluate minimum order quantities (MOQs), which range from 1 piece for sample testing to 20 pieces for bulk pricing. Competitive suppliers support MOQs of 2–5 units for initial procurement trials. Analyze response time (ideally ≤4 hours) and reorder rates as proxies for service reliability. Escrow-based payment systems and milestone disbursements mitigate financial risk during first-time transactions.

FAQs
How to verify live factory 3D platformer supplier reliability?
Cross-reference on-time delivery rates (target ≥97%) and reorder frequency. Request evidence of production facilities through video walkthroughs or third-party inspection reports. Validate technical claims—such as 4K HD output or multiplayer functionality—with functional samples before scaling orders.
What is the typical sampling timeline?
Standard sample production takes 7–14 days for handheld consoles and TV game sticks. For complex VR or simulator systems, allow 20–35 days due to mechanical assembly and software calibration requirements. Air freight adds 5–10 days for international delivery.
Can suppliers ship live factory 3D platformer products globally?
Yes, all listed suppliers have export experience and support international shipping via express, air, or sea freight. Confirm Incoterms (FOB, CIF) and ensure compliance with destination market regulations for electronic devices, particularly regarding power adapters and signal standards (NTSC/PAL).
Do manufacturers offer free samples?
Free samples are uncommon; most suppliers charge full or partial fees to cover production and shipping. Sample costs may be waived upon confirmation of subsequent bulk orders, typically above 100 units.
How to initiate customization requests?
Submit detailed specifications including desired screen size, supported resolutions (e.g., 4K HD), button layout, firmware language, and packaging design. Suppliers with customization tags can typically deliver prototypes within 2–3 weeks and update firmware for preloaded game libraries upon request.
